以下SQL语句在ACCESS XP的查询中测试通过

建表:

Create Table Tab1 (

ID Counter,

Name string,

Age integer,

[Date] DateTime);

技巧:

自增字段用 Counter 声明.

字段名为关键字的字段用方括号[]括起来,数字作为字段名也可行.

建立索引:

下面的语句在Tab1的Date列上建立可重复索引

Create Index iDate ON Tab1 ([Date]);

完成后ACCESS中字段Date索引属性显示为 - 有(有重复).

下面的语句在Tab1的Name列上建立不可重复索引

Create Unique Index iName ON Tab1 (Name);

完成后ACCESS中字段Name索引属性显示为 - 有(无重复).

下面的语句删除刚才建立的两个索引

Drop Index iDate ON Tab1;

Drop Index iName ON Tab1;

ACCESS与SQLSERVER中的UPDATE语句对比:

SQLSERVER中更新多表的UPDATE语句:

UPDATE Tab1

SET a.Name = b.Name

FROM Tab1 a,Tab2 b

WHERE a.ID = b.ID;

同样功能的SQL语句在ACCESS中应该是

UPDATE Tab1 a,Tab2 b

SET a.Name = b.Name

WHERE a.ID = b.ID;

即:ACCESS中的UPDATE语句没有FROM子句,所有引用的表都列在UPDATE关键字后.

上例中如果Tab2可以不是一个表,而是一个查询,例:

UPDATE Tab1 a,(Select ID,Name From Tab2) b

SET a.Name = b.Name

WHERE a.ID = b.ID;

访问多个不同的ACCESS数据库-在SQL中使用In子句:

Select a.*,b.* From Tab1 a,Tab2 b In 'db2.mdb' Where a.ID=b.ID;

上面的SQL语句查询出当前数据库中Tab1和db2.mdb(当前文件夹中)中Tab2以ID为关联的所有记录.

缺点-外部数据库不能带密码.

在ACCESS中访问其它ODBC数据源

下例在ACCESS中查询SQLSERVER中的数据

SELECT * FROM Tab1 IN [ODBC]

[ODBC;Driver=SQL Server;UID=sa;PWD=;Server=127.0.0.1;DataBase=Demo;]

外部数据源连接属性的完整参数是:

[ODBC;DRIVER=driver;SERVER=server;DATABASE=database;UID=user;PWD=pass(word);]

其中的DRIVER=driver可以在注册表中的

H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INESOFTWAREODBCODBCINST.INI

中找到

ACCESS支持子查询

ACCESS支持外连接,但不包括完整外部联接,如支持

LEFT JOIN 或 RIGHT JOIN

但不支持

FULL OUTER JOIN 或 FULL JOIN

ACCESS中的日期查询

注意:ACCESS中的日期时间分隔符是#而不是引号

Select * From Tab1 Where [Date]>#2002-1-1#;

在DELPHI中我这样用

SQL.Add(Format(

'Select * From Tab1 Where [Date]>#%s#;',

[DateToStr(Date)]));

ACCESS中的字符串可以用双引号分隔,但SQLSERVER不认,所以为了迁移方便和兼容,

建议用单引号作为字符串分隔符.

What are the different backup strategies you can use for MySQL?What are the different backup strategies you can use for MySQL?Apr 30, 2025 am 12:28 AM

MySQL backup policies include logical backup, physical backup, incremental backup, replication-based backup, and cloud backup. 1. Logical backup uses mysqldump to export database structure and data, which is suitable for small databases and version migrations. 2. Physical backups are fast and comprehensive by copying data files, but require database consistency. 3. Incremental backup uses binary logging to record changes, which is suitable for large databases. 4. Replication-based backup reduces the impact on the production system by backing up from the server. 5. Cloud backups such as AmazonRDS provide automation solutions, but costs and control need to be considered. When selecting a policy, database size, downtime tolerance, recovery time, and recovery point goals should be considered.
